I inherited an Toshiba last year, so I know where you are coming from. I would say this belongs in the forum that deals with laptops called Mobile Computing.

That being said, I would recommend the following:

1. Go to the Start menu, find Run, type in ChkDsk, and click Okay. It has three stages. At Stage 2 tell us if it says "Recovering lost files." This test runs fast.

2. Toshiba used a lot of Hitachi harddrives. Since this is an old system go to Seagate's website and find their free harddrive diagnostic utility called SeaTools. Download and run all three tests: S.M.A.R.T., Short DST, and Long DST. We are trying to determine the integrity of your harddrive. I did this on mine and it passed the first two twice, but failed the long twice. Time for a new harddrive.
